Game Developers Conference Next (GDC Next) and the co-located App Developers Conference (ADC), today announced a partnership with DoubleDutch, the leading event application provider, to power the conferences’ mobile application. GDC Next and ADC are taking place November 5 through 7 at the Los Angeles Convention Center, and the events mark the twenty-second application DoubleDutch has developed with organizer UBM Tech. Other events powered by DoubleDutch include industry-defining shows like Interop, Black Hat, Enterprise Connect, DesignCon, and Online Marketing Summit.
GDC Next and ADC attendees can access the latest schedule, create a personalized agenda, network with other attendees, and compete for the top leaderboard spot by downloading the event application today: ddut.ch/gdcnext
“We believe that event applications are a must-have at conferences and tradeshows no matter how big or small,” said Alex Dunne, General Manager, Online of UBM Tech. “Organizing a conference for developers themselves, we also knew we’d be judged by the quality of our own event app, and DoubleDutch’s combination of price and features made their platform the right choice for us. DoubleDutch knows how to build an app that attendees will engage with, and they have a great customer service team that has kept us coming back for more than twenty conferences.”
GDC Next will address the future of the gaming industry, giving attendees a glimpse at the game experiences of tomorrow through a variety of sessions presented by leading industry experts. The App Developers Conference (ADC) also a brand-new event, centers on the very best development, UI, marketing and business strategies for apps outside of games. Downloading the combined application, event attendees can browse sessions in real time, rate speakers and network with fellow attendees. They can also post comments and photos in the event-focused newsfeed and easily push these out to Facebook, LinkedIn and Twitter. All in-app activity will win attendees points in the competition for badges and the top leaderboard spot. These game mechanics are unique to the DoubleDutch platform and result in much higher engagement rates than typical mobile conference applications. “GDC Next and ADC will define how game makers and mobile-focused companies should develop, market and monetize applications,” said Lawrence Coburn, CEO and co-founder of DoubleDutch. “We’re expecting great engagement from this group, and we look forward to a continued partnership with UBM Tech.”
